Playmobil USA, Inc., a subsidiary of the renowned Playmobil brand, is headquartered in the United States and serves as a key player in the toy industry. Founded in 1974, Playmobil has established itself as a leader in the design and manufacturing of high-quality, imaginative playsets that encourage creativity and storytelling among children. With a diverse range of products, including themed playsets, figures, and accessories, Playmobil stands out for its commitment to durability and detail, appealing to both children and collectors alike. The company has achieved significant milestones, including the introduction of innovative lines that cater to various interests, from historical themes to modern-day adventures. As a prominent name in the toy market, Playmobil USA continues to inspire young minds, fostering imaginative play and learning through its unique offerings.

Playmobil USA, Inc.'s reported carbon emissions

Playmobil USA, Inc. currently does not have specific carbon emissions data available, as indicated by the absence of reported figures. The company is a current subsidiary and may inherit emissions data from its parent organisation, but no specific details have been provided regarding this cascade. In terms of climate commitments, Playmobil USA, Inc. has not outlined any reduction targets or initiatives, nor does it appear to participate in recognised frameworks such as the Science Based Targets initiative (SBTi) or the Carbon Disclosure Project (CDP). Without concrete data or commitments, it is challenging to assess the company's climate impact or sustainability efforts. As a subsidiary, Playmobil USA, Inc. may align with broader corporate sustainability strategies from its parent company, but specific details on these initiatives are not disclosed. Overall, the lack of emissions data and defined climate commitments suggests that Playmobil USA, Inc. has significant room for improvement in transparency and action regarding its carbon footprint and climate strategy.
